Tropical Storm Wanda (2021)

Tropical Storm Wanda never reached hurricane strength — it peaked at 69 mph sustained winds and was active from Oct 25, 2021 to Nov 8, 2021.

Storm facts

Peak statusTropical storm
Max sustained winds60 kt / 69 mph / 111 km/h
Minimum central pressure973 mb
Active datesOct 25, 2021 – Nov 8, 2021
Accumulated cyclone energy (ACE)4
Documented landfalls0

Every value on this page is taken directly from the NHC HURDAT2 best-track record for Wanda 2021. Nothing is estimated. The best-track table below shows one entry per day at 00:00 UTC; the full six-hourly record lives in the HURDAT2 database.
